Thank you for your interest in my 1983 25th Anniversary Edition Daytona 500 Trans-AM.  You are probably aware that Pontac built only 2500 of these Pace Car Editions, of that number only 483 where built with 5 Speeds and T-Tops.  There is a lot of information available on the internet about how this Edition was the first to have Special Two-tone Paint, Leather & Pigskin Recoro Bucket Seats, the first use of Red Insrument Panel Lighting, the Special AERO Package thet helped reduce the drag coefficient to about .3050 and the new for 1983 5-Speed Manual Transmission with 0.730:1 Overdrive.  Full documintation from PHS ( Pontiac Historic Services) Automotive Services with Window Sticker (2), Delivering Dealer Invoice, Press Release Information, and other supporting documents with an Membership Application to the Pontiac Oakland Club International are included with the car.

The provenance of ownership and my knowledge of this vehicle is from day one as I sold this car new at Mesa Pontiac GMC located in San Diego.  My client liked it so much that when we told him we were only getting one he asked me if I could teach him to drive a manual transmission.  I agreed to teach him and he bought it at the full list price of $18,225.83 plus tax, license, and doc fees.  About a year later he had medical problems and we (the dealership) repurchased the car.  When my cousin found out this vehicle was available he purchased it from me being only the 2nd owner.  My cousin drove the car untill April 2000 when he parked it to keep the milage down and do a restoration.  Well he didn't get around to the restoration and stored it out side until I purchased it in July 2011.  The car, while still needing restoration, is a usable viable means of transportation.  I have probably invested over $6,000 in it to make it a sold dependable driver but other things have taken priority of my time and monies.  This car never had some of the decals installed (windows - Pontiac, Doors - Daytona Logo, or the NASCAR - on rear quarters, dealer items) but there is a set of new OEM decals included to help towards restoration.  My cousin did replace the original 5-speed with a brand new one (exact replacement same like and kind) because it was leaking and the Pontiac dealer could not seem to fix it, the original numbers matching transmission is included.

While the pictures show that this is not a show car I would like to point out that it is all stock and unmolested.  I know the engine is all original and never opened, the body all original, and vehicle is all compleate.  The car lived in Pacific Beach, CA then Escondido, CA and now in Hemet, CA.  Like I said previously while stored in Escondio outside it didn't help the cars interior but there isn't anything that can not be found new or even at wrecking yards as most of the same interior parts are shared with  3rd Generation Chevrolet & Pontiac F Bodies.  I know of only one non-stock item that has been changed by (first owner), the 3.73 rear axle was changed to a 3.42 due to a howel in the gear set.  With this gear change I get around 16 to 18 MPG around town and when I drove it to SEMA averaged 22 MPG driving 75.  At 60 in 5th the rpms are jest at 2000, 65 = 2150, 70 = 2250.  This a solid great driving and fun car.

Wanted: 1967 Pontiac GTO for a special Father's Day

Thu, 07 Jun 2012

Jim Sharp of Elkhorn, Wisconsin needs a red 1967 Pontiac GTO to make his dad's Father's Day, possibly his last one, something extra special.
Back in the '60s, Jim's dad, Ken, drove a cherry red 1967 GTO to California for a job. He met a girl, got married and decided his wife's 1965 Ford Mustang was more fuel efficient than the Goat and the GTO was sold. As the story almost always goes, Ken has had seller's regret ever since.
Jim always meant to find a 1967 GTO and, with his dad's help, restore it. But life got in the way, time slipped by and Ken was recently diagnosed with esophageal cancer and given about three months to live.

GM expands ignition switch recall to over 1.3 million cars amid climbing death toll

Tue, 25 Feb 2014



588,000 Saturn Sky, Saturn Ion, Pontiac Solstice and Chevy HHR models join the 778,000 cars already being recalled.
General Motors has announced a massive expansion of a 778,000-unit recall we told you about two weeks ago, doubling not only the total number of cars affected but expanding the recall beyond Chevrolet Cobalt and Pontiac G5 models previously mentioned. The recall originally centered around ignition switches that could slip out of the "run" position if jostled or if any weight was applied to the key in the cylinder.
